Over the last two decades, software developed to help manage risk in healthcare has improved greatly. As any healthcare professional knows, reducing or eliminating risk in health delivery is an important activity. Managing risk helps to also prevent the chance of harm to human life. In that regard, improving health records management and ensuring the effectiveness of treatment are prime functions of software.
Good software programs are broken down into several discrete tracks. The first one revolves around auditing and assessing, in addition to investigating, managing, and mitigating, risk of failure throughout the entire healthcare organization. They also seek to be effective in compliance of not only government regulations, but also those of the Joint Commission on Accreditation of Healthcare Organizations (JCAHO). Additionally, healthcare risk management software suites seek to manage what's called the "revenue cycle" in a healthcare organization.
Other portions of a suite of software solutions for risk management involve the managment of medical billing and medical coding as they relate to ensuring appropriate and effective healthcare is delivered. They help reduce the chance of error in that same healthcare system, too. Subsidiary portions can help to manage clinical trials of drugs and medical devices. Lastly, they can help to ensure graduate or continuing medical education that occurs is aimed at risk reduction in the long view.
Healthcare risk management software programs today are generally global in scope. They are also able to be broken down into constituent components to enable risk management, and assurance of quality, is carried out in a logical fashion.
